  • Page 3 A quick check with the PH-T shows you whether the trouble is really located in the sensor. On the other hand, the PH-T can be used as an ideal sensor to check instruments and cable connections. No need for buffer solutions - the PH-T simulates electronically the measuring signals a sensor would give in various solutions.

  • Page 7: High Resistance Test

    Press the key labelled “MegaΩ“. “MΩ“ in the display indicates that the high resistance has been activated. Focus on the value displayed by the PH-T: if it drops significantly, e. g. to approx. half its original value, then the measuring system does not provide the required high resistance.

  • Page 10: Batteries And Accumulators

    4. Batteries and accumulators At works the PH-T is equipped with a 9V battery. This will last approx. 72 hours when used for simulation (instrument test). When used for measurement (sensor test) or high resistance test, power consumption is higher.
